This fishing hole is on Christian Valley Road about 27 km northeast of Westbridge. There is a large gold rock atop a cairn at the bridge indicating where to turn to visit the HÜMÜH Monastery. The fishing hole is at the bridge.

Here we are following the signs to the HÜMÜH Monastery, so after about 27 km we finally found the road to the monastery.
Just before we turned we spotted the "Catch and Release" sign and a nice spot on the North Kettle River to fish. There are rainbow trout noted in this river.
"Kettle River Project
The Kettle River watershed is part the Columbia River system in the Okanagan region of Southern British Columbia and Northern Washington State. The Kettle River has been referred to as one of British Columbia's most endangered rivers. Threats facing the Kettle River have included over-harvesting of fish, and habitat loss resulting from the degradation of riparian areas and loss of in-stream cover."
The HÜMÜH Monastery is about another 3.5 km down the forestry service road once you cross the bridge: not recommended in the late fall and winter and very early spring.
